What EBO2 Therapy Actually Does
The procedure works by circulating blood outside the body through a membrane, where it’s exposed to a carefully controlled mixture of oxygen and ozone gas. Unlike plasma exchange, nothing is removed or replaced — the blood itself is returned, but only after being exposed to what researchers describe as a titrated oxidative stress response.
The proposed mechanism is that this brief, controlled exposure activates the body’s own antioxidant defenses — a pathway often referred to as Nrf2 activation — which in turn upregulates protective enzymes like superoxide dismutase and catalase. Some research also points to reductions in specific pro-inflammatory markers following treatment. It’s worth being precise about the word “proposed” here: this is an active area of research, not a settled mechanism, and the evidence base is still considerably smaller than it is for more established blood-based procedures.
How EBO2 Differs From Older Ozone Treatments
Traditional autohemotherapy — drawing a small amount of blood, ozonating it, and reinfusing it — typically processes around 250 milliliters per session. Extracorporeal blood oxygenation, the category EBO2 falls under, processes dramatically more, sometimes up to several liters, which is the basis for the argument that it produces a more systemic effect than smaller-volume approaches. Modern EBO2 systems also often add UV light exposure to the circuit, which is a further point of distinction from the ozone therapy most people picture when they hear the term.
Whether that larger volume translates into meaningfully better outcomes than older methods is still an open question — the two approaches haven’t been compared head-to-head in controlled trials.
What a Session Actually Involves
A typical EBO2 session is outpatient, doesn’t require general anesthesia, and most people are seated and alert throughout. Blood is drawn through an IV line, circulated through the treatment device, and returned to the body — the whole process generally taking somewhere in the range of 30 to 60 minutes depending on the protocol.
Because nothing is removed from the blood the way it is with plasma exchange, recovery tends to be minimal; most people resume normal activity the same day. That said, a responsible clinic should still walk through your health history and screen for contraindications before your first session rather than treating it as a walk-in service.
What the Evidence Currently Shows
This is the part worth being direct about. Systemic ozone therapy has accumulated a reasonable body of observational and small-study evidence suggesting benefits across a range of outcomes, and some of that research points toward improvements in inflammatory markers and self-reported quality of life. But the evidence specific to EBO2 as its own protocol is considerably thinner — there are no large-scale randomized controlled trials establishing its effectiveness for any particular condition, and it isn’t FDA-cleared for any specific medical use.
That doesn’t mean the therapy is without merit, only that anyone considering it should understand where it sits on the evidence spectrum: promising signals in early and observational research, not yet the kind of guideline-backed evidence that supports many other blood-based treatments. A clinic that’s upfront about that distinction is generally more trustworthy than one that talks about EBO2 therapy as though the science were fully settled.
Safety Considerations
Reviewed studies haven’t turned up serious adverse effects associated with EBO2 or related ozone therapies, but that doesn’t mean it’s appropriate for everyone. Established contraindications include G6PD deficiency, hyperthyroidism, and pregnancy, and a proper intake process should screen for all three before treatment.
Because this category isn’t FDA-cleared and is offered mostly as a longevity treatment in wellness settings rather than traditional hospitals, protocols and equipment can vary meaningfully from one provider to another. That makes the intake process and the clinic’s transparency about its equipment and screening criteria more important than they might be for a heavily standardized medical procedure.
How It Compares to Other Blood-Based Therapies
People researching EBO2 therapy often come across therapeutic plasma exchange in the same searches, and it’s worth understanding that the two aren’t interchangeable. Plasma exchange removes and replaces the liquid portion of blood and has decades of guideline-graded clinical evidence behind it for specific conditions. EBO2 doesn’t remove anything from the blood at all — the entire premise is different, and so is the strength of evidence supporting each one.
Neither approach is inherently “better” in the abstract; they’re built around different mechanisms and are appropriate for different goals. A clinic that offers both should be able to explain clearly which one might make sense for your specific situation, rather than defaulting to whichever is easier to sell.
